The Presentation You Deliver:Slides Verbal Design

Keep your text to a minimum Use key phrases only Include 4-5 points per slide Use max. 6 words in a line Be consistent with Grammar you use

The Presentation You Deliver:Slides Visual Design

Use same style titles, fonts, backgrounds Use colour to emphasize Make sure your text is legible Use animation sparingly and consistently Use pictures to enhance your message

Slides As Handouts

Add detailed notes to slidesNotes should be complete sentences, not just bullets

or key words Make your handout stand-aloneIt should make sense to the people who were not at

your presentation Provide white spaceSome people like to take notes during a presentation

Slides To Email

Include text, not key words and phrases

The slide is intended to be read, not presented Make your slideshow stand-aloneThe message and take-away should be clear to

people who read from the slides Remember that images, videos etc

make emailing your slideshow clumsy
